Unilateral temporomandibular Joint (TMJ) dislocation is a rare condition often triggered by yawning, vomiting, or other activities involving wide opening of the mouth, resulting from the forward movement of the condylar head. This case report highlights a longstanding unilateral TMJ dislocation managed by the single injection of local anesthetics into the deep temporal and masseteric nerve peripheries, alleviating muscle spasm and pain to restore TMJ function.

Introduction: The origin of 16% to 30% of low back pain is sacroiliac Joint. It is difficult to distinguish the sacroiliac Joint pain from other types of low back pain using history and physical examination. Radiological imaging has little role in diagnosis of the sacroiliac Joint pain and diagnostic Blocks are the gold standard in these patients. The main objective of this study is to evaluate the accuracy and safety of diagnostic sacroiliac Joint Block (DSJB) under sonographic guidance.Materials and Methods: This analytic cross sectional study was conducted on 65 patients. DSJB under sonographic guidance was done for all patients with 1 ml radiographic contrast material and 1ml local anesthetic (2% lidocaine). In order to confirm intra-articular injection by sonographic guidance, fluoroscopic spot images were considered. The side effect and positive predictive value of physical provocative tests of sacroiliac Joint were evaluated.Results: Of 65 diagnostic Blocks, after fluoroscopic confirmation, 62 injections were intra-articular and only 3 were peri-articular. There was a significant statistical correlation between procedure time and patients' body mass index. 3 and 4 to 6 positive provocative tests of sacroiliac Joint resulted in a positive predictive value of 83.3% and 93.3%, respectively. The procedure had no side effect and complication.Conclusion: Based on the obtained results, diagnostic Block of sacroiliac Joint under sonographic guidance has reasonable accuracy without side effects. If performed by experienced clinicians in nerve Block under sonographic guidance, it can be valuable alternative method for other guidance modalities in diagnosis of patient with sacroiliac Joint pain.

Alarm systems are essential in safe operation of industrial plants. Since many process variables are interacting with each other, so in this paper, an approximate method is introduced to design and analysis of a multivariate alarm system. In this method, the alarm system is designed base on Joint indices. The Joint FAR and Joint MAR are defined for a m-variable alarm system thanks to multivariate Markov scheme. In proposed method, the alarm Joint indices are defined by solving a Linear Programing (LP) optimization problem. By defining Joint indices, tuning of the alarm parameters (like, threshold and etc. ) can be done by these indices instead of correlation analysis. In this paper, penalty scenario and Genetic algorithm are used for alarm generation, and parameter optimization in Tennessee Eastman (TE) Process. The results of proposed method are compared with other methods.

Strength measurement of rock requires testing that must be carried out on test specimens with particular sizes in order to fulfill testing standards or suggested methods. Often, the coring process breaks up the weaker core pieces, and they are too small to be used in either index tests or conventional strength tests such as point load index (Is) and Brazilian tensile strength (BTS). One of the index tests to indirectly determine the rock strength is the Block punch index (BPI) test, which requires flat disc specimens without special treatment. This study aimed to evaluate the applicability of the BPI test for predicting the uniaxial compressive strength (UCS), BTS and IS of the sandstones by empirical equations. Also, we have compared the performance of the BPI and IS for predicting the UCS and BTS. It was experimentally shown that BPI is a reliable method for predicting the UCS, BTS and Is of the sandstones under study. Moreover, the results indicate that BPI could be utilized with same importance as Is for predicting the UCS, while predicting the BTS by Is appears to be more reliable than BPI.

Introduction: When it is desired to examine occurrence of two events simultaneously, it is common to use bivariate statistical models such as bivariate logistic regression. Due to the limitations of classical methods in real situations, other methods such as artificial neural networks (ANN) are concerned. The aim of this study was comparing the predictive accuracy of bivariate logistic regression and artificial neural network models in diagnosis of death occurrence and heart Block in myocardial infarction patients.Material and Methods: In this study, data was taken from a census in a cross-sectional study in which 263 patients with myocardial infarction cases who admitted to Hajar hospital heart care in 2013 to 2014. Gender, type of stroke, history of diabetes, previous history of hypertension, lipid disorders, history of heart disease, cardiac output fraction, systolic blood pressure, diastolic blood pressure, fasting and non-fasting blood sugar, cholesterol, triglycerides, low-density cholesterol, smoking, type of treatment, the troponin enzymes and insurant type were considered as explanatory variables and occurrence of death and heart Block were used as dependent variables. Bivariate logistic regression and neural network model was fitted. Both models were predicted and the accuracy of them were compared. Models were fitted by MATLAB2013a and Zelig in R3.2.2.Results: Predictive accuracy of bivariate logistic regression model was 77.7% for the training and 78.48% for the test data. In ANN model, LM and OSS algorithms had best performance with 83.69% and 83.15% predictive accuracy for training data and 84.81% and 83.54% for testing data, respectively.Conclusion: This research showed that the neural network method is more accurate than bivariate logistic regression to Joint predicting the occurrence of death and heart Block in patients with myocardial infarction.

Ultrabasic rocks constitute a major part of ophiolites in south of Mashhad. Due to increase in the price of property and development of this city in southern highlands and also increasing construction in this area, the study of ultrabasic rocks and their Joint system, from the perspective of engineering properties assessment of the rock mass and its effect on the instability of trenches and slopes in this area, has been a matter of great importance. In this study, three different experimental methods have been used to calculate RQD and the results indicate a reasonable concordance. In addition to the determination RQD, the parameters such as the weighted Joint density (Wjd) and the Block volume (Vb) have been calculated that these methods offers higher specifications of Block size. The Block size is an important input data in many rock engineering calculations and can be measured using different experimental methods and modeling.

Purpose: Together with the increase of orthodontic treatment needs the use of functional apparatus has been increased. Furthermore, different studies has been done on skeletal and dental changes after the use of these functional appliances, but few studies discussed soft tissue changes in the field. So, this study was carried out in order to evaluate soft tissue changes following the use of Twin Block functional appliance.Methods & Materials: This study was quazi experimental done on 13 patients (7 girls and 6 boys) with 7 years and 7 months to 12 years and 6 months of age. All patients were Cl II Div.I malocclusion, Iranian, Muslim, resident of Tehran and with no previous orthodontic treatment and tooth extraction. The period of treatment with the apparatus varied between 7 to 17 months. The studied angular variables were nasolabial, nasofacial, facial convexity,H angle, mentocervical, nasomental and mentolabial. The liner variables were lower and upper lip to E line, upper and lower lip thickness, prominence and length, upper and lower face height. All variables were compared before and after the use of Twin Block and recorded in a questionnaire and were analyzed by T - test. Results: The study showed that nasolabial, nasofacial, Lower lip to E line and Upper lip length decreased slightly with the use of apparatus, while facial convexity, H angle, upper lip prominence, upper lip thickness and upper lip to E line decreased significantly. As well as, mentocervical, upper lip thickness, lower lip prominence and soft tissue lower face height increased slightly and nasomental, mentolabial, soft tissue upper face height and lower lip length increased significantly.Conclusion: Following the treatment with Twin Block, the lower face soft tissue moved anteriorly leading to decrease in profile convexity. The upper and lower face soft tissue height increases and their ratio improved. The upper and lower lip thickness reduced, but upper lip length did not change and lower lip length increased after the treatment. The space between upper and lower lip edge to E - line moved to a normal range and labiomental fold became wider.
